A HOMEOWNER says she is “kept up at night” after a picture captured a floating UFO near her home.
Georgia Evans was alarmed by the image of a mysterious object above a neighbour’s house in Chichester, pictured here.
Her mother-in-law captured the flying object on camera while taking a picture of the fog.

But it wasn’t until the picture was posted on Facebook that Ms Evans spotted the flying object floating metres away above a neighbour’s house.
The image shows a saucer-shaped object high above the house with a bright light beaming from it.
Snapped on November 9, the pictures show the UFO floating above street lights, leading Ms Evans to believe it was “too high to be a drone”.
Now she constantly checks the window in the hope something will appear to explain the sighting.
She said: “My partner is a pilot so we were messaging pilots we know to see if it could be anything else and they said no – it must be some kind of a flying object.
"It is so weird. If you look a the building, it has some kind of aura around it.
"There was absolutely no cranes or objects there and due to the fog it makes it impossible for a plane or helicopter to even be flying that low.
“I have checked back every night to see any logical explanation but there simply isn’t one.”
The sighting comes after a UFO was pictured over the skies of Brighton and Hove on Wednesday.
The mysterious flat object could be seen flying into the frame, partially blurred by its speed.
